Education partnership reaps awards

The Karratha Education Initiative— a partnership between the Woodside-operated North West Shelf Project and Karratha Senior High School — has been recognised for its contribution to education in the Pilbara.

The program was launched in 2007 to help improve educational opportunities for students in the region.

It recently had success at the 2023 Australian Petroleum Production and Exploration Association Excellence Awards, taking out the Community Development Excellence Award and the Chair’s Award which goes to the most outstanding program across all award categories.

Principal of Karratha Senior High School, Mario Tufilli said the program had been celebrated for its leadership, collaboration, innovation, and outcomes.

“It is great that the contribution from staff and students at Karratha Senior High School over the years was acknowledged at such a prestigious event,” Mr Tufilli said.

“The diversity of opportunities provided through the Karratha Education Initiative allows students to engage in programs and activities that support their health and wellbeing, strengthen academic achievement, deliver positive educational outcomes, and enrich students’ learning experiences.”

He said one of the key aspects of the Initiative was its comprehensive career awareness program.

“By exposing students to various career paths, industry insights and hands-on experiences, the program aims to equip them with the knowledge and skills required to make informed decisions about their future,” Mr Tufilli said.

“The positive impact of the Initiative is evident, with families remaining in Karratha, assured that their children have access to high-quality secondary education options and strong employment opportunities.”
